Transaction ef66383fb430440532cdd1485798e2430c3b5b5956826167c29f8394485552d7
1 Input
1 Output
-
ef66383fb430440532cdd1485798e2430c3b5b5956826167c29f8394485552d7:0
- value
- 27869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50dea3af5f0922a6c3e1dd0f79424bd09e4005b5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Nbmbxj1aGScHWBDuG5jRHZmBca8rHBys